Steamhouse India Ltd.'s ₹414.00 crore initial public offering (IPO) entered its second day of public subscription today, September 10, 2026, with a price band of ₹77 to ₹81 per share. As of 10:20 A.M on the second day of bidding, the issue had been subscribed 0.57 times.
The IPO will remain open for subscription until September 11, 2026. The basis of allotment is expected to be finalised on September 15, 2026, while the shares are tentatively scheduled to be listed on the NSE and BSE on September 17, 2026.

Incorporated in 2015, Steamhouse India Limited is engaged in the generation and centralized distribution of industrial gases, primarily steam and nitrogen, through pipeline networks. The company pioneered the community boiler model in India, offering a shared steam supply system that enables industrial customers to access steam without setting up and maintaining their own generation facilities.
Steam generation and pipeline distribution continue to form the core of its operations, complemented by the procurement and redistribution of steam through its network. In 2025, Steamhouse diversified into nitrogen production and became the first company in India to distribute nitrogen through a centralized pipeline network, providing an alternative to conventional cryogenic tank supply and onsite generation.
